The Biden's long-awaited digital asset strategy is now released, signaling a significant shift in the U.S. approach to the burgeoning landscape. The document, reportedly encompassing input from several agencies, details a vision that focuses on consumer safeguards, financial integrity, and encouraging responsible innovation. Key areas of attention include preventing illicit finance and guaranteeing a level playing field for both traditional financial institutions and new blockchain businesses. Experts anticipate this plan will spark further discussion and possibly shape the future of digital assets in the country.

Regulatory System: The Administration's copyright Blueprint Plan
The Biden Team recently unveiled a comprehensive copyright action, outlined in an Executive Order and a subsequent, detailed system. This regulatory method aims to promote responsible growth while mitigating the risks associated with digital assets. Key elements include coordinating amongst federal agencies – such as the Finance and the SEC – to define clear legal for various aspects of the copyright market. The initiative also emphasizes consumer safeguards, financial integrity, and tackling illicit finance linked to cryptocurrencies, demonstrating a clear intent to shape the future of the digital asset space with a measured and integrated approach.
